Bamboo elimination is a tough but necessary task for keeping landscape control and avoiding structural damage. Bamboo spreads rapidly through roots, which can penetrate yards, garden beds, and even structures if left unattended. Complete removal needs both above-ground cutting and careful excavation of underground roots to prevent regrowth. Manual elimination involves digging up roots and stumps, while chemical treatments may be applied to inhibit regrowth. Repetitive monitoring is important, as even small fragments of roots can produce new shoots. Proper disposal of removed bamboo avoids it from reestablishing in other places on the residential or commercial property. After elimination, soil remediation and replanting with non-invasive types help recover the affected location and restore landscape visual appeals. Bamboo management ensures long-lasting control, safeguards surrounding plants, and avoids damage to structures and hardscape elements
